Fabrice Bellard QEMU up to 1.7.1 State Loader virtio/virtio.c virtio_load code injection

Summary
A vulnerability marked as problematic has been reported in Fabrice Bellard QEMU up to 1.7.1. This vulnerability affects the function virtio_load of the file virtio/virtio.c of the component State Loader. Performing a manipulation results in code injection.
This vulnerability is cataloged as CVE-2013-4151. There is no exploit available.
Applying a patch is the recommended action to fix this issue.
Details
A vulnerability, which was classified as problematic, was found in Fabrice Bellard QEMU up to 1.7.1 (Virtualization Software). This affects the function virtio_load of the file virtio/virtio.c of the component State Loader. The manipulation with an unknown input leads to a code injection vulnerability. CWE is classifying the issue as CWE-94. The product constructs all or part of a code segment using externally-influenced input from an upstream component, but it does not neutralize or incorrectly neutralizes special elements that could modify the syntax or behavior of the intended code segment. This is going to have an impact on confidentiality, integrity, and availability. The summary by CVE is:
The virtio_load function in virtio/virtio.c in QEMU 1.x before 1.7.2 allows remote attackers to execute arbitrary code via a crafted savevm image, which triggers an out-of-bounds write.
The weakness was shared 02/18/2014 by Petr Matousek as Bug 1066342 as confirmed bug report (Bugzilla). The advisory is shared at bugzilla.redhat.com. This vulnerability is uniquely identified as CVE-2013-4151 since 06/12/2013. The exploitability is told to be easy. An attack has to be approached locally. No form of authentication is needed for exploitation. Technical details are known, but no exploit is available. MITRE ATT&CK project uses the attack technique T1059 for this issue. The reason for this vulnerability is this part of code:
num = qemu_get_be32(f);
for (i = 0; i < num; i++) {
vdev->vq[i].vring.num = qemu_get_be32(f);The vulnerability scanner Nessus provides a plugin with the ID 74047 (Fedora 20 : qemu-1.6.2-5.fc20 (2014-6288)), which helps to determine the existence of the flaw in a target environment. It is assigned to the family Fedora Local Security Checks. The commercial vulnerability scanner Qualys is able to test this issue with plugin 157057 (Oracle Enterprise Linux Security Update for qemu-kvm (ELSA-2015-0349)).
Applying a patch is able to eliminate this problem. The bugfix is ready for download at git.qemu.org. A possible mitigation has been published immediately after the disclosure of the vulnerability.
